Funcall
Crée le pseudo-code converti représentant l'appel à une fonction
Séquence d'appel
fc = Funcall(name, lhsnb, rhslist, lhslist)
Paramètres
- name
nom de la fonction (chaîne de caractères)
- lhsnb
nombre d'arguments de sortie de l'appel à la fonction.
- rhslist
liste des arguments d'entrée (liste de "tlists M2SCI")
- lhslist
liste des arguments de sortie (liste de "tlists M2SCI"). Par défaut : list().
- fc
une tlist de type "funcall"
Description
Cette fonction créé une tlist
représentant les données d'inférence quand
on utilise M2SCI. Tous les paramètres d'entrée sont vérifiés pour être compatible avec
les "tlists M2SCI".
Voir aussi
- Operation — Génère le code interne Scilab représentant une opération
- Variable — Génère le code interne Scilab représentant une variable (sans sa valeur)
- Cste — Créé un arbre représentant une constante
- Infer — Créé un arbre contenant les données d'inférence
- Contents — Créé un arbre contenant les données d'inférence du contenu d'une variable
- Type — Crée un arbre contenant les données d'inférence de type
- Equal — Génère le code interne Scilab représentant une instruction "LHS = RHS"
Historique
Version | Description |
6.1.1 | lhslist devient facultative et vaut list() par défaut. |
Report an issue | ||
<< Equal | internals | get_contents_infer >> |